The Key Difference Between Poultry Farm Monitoring Systems for Large vs. Small Farms

Poultry farm monitoring systems play a crucial role in managing and optimizing poultry operations. They enable farmers to monitor and control various aspects of their farms efficiently. However, the requirements for monitoring systems can vary greatly between large and small farms. In this article, we will explore the key differences between poultry farm monitoring systems designed for large and small farms.


Introduction

Poultry farm monitoring systems are essential tools in modern poultry farming. These systems are designed to provide real-time data and insights into various aspects of farm operations, such as feed management, water supply, health monitoring, and more. The scale of these operations, whether large or small, can significantly impact the features and functionalities required in a monitoring system.

Key Differences in Requirements

The specific needs of large and small farms differ significantly. Large farms often require more advanced and scalable systems, while small farms may prioritize user-friendly interfaces and lower installation costs.

Guide to Avoiding Pitfalls in Wet Curtain Selection
For large-scale farming, wet curtains, as core environmental control equipment, are crucial for cooling farms in summer and ensuring a suitable growth environment for livestock and poultry. A high-quality wet curtain can achieve efficient ventilation and cooling, be durable, and significantly reduce equipment maintenance costs; while inferior wet curtains are prone to problems such as paper core deformation, frame rust, and water leakage, which not only greatly reduce the cooling effect but also increase the troubles of breeding operations.

Qingdao Famou Machinery Co., Ltd. | Successful Case of Dalian Layer Farming Project
Qingdao Famou Machinery provided a full set of intelligent layer farming equipment and solutions for a Dalian layer farm. The project has a stock of 600,000 layers, an annual output of 9,600 tons of fresh eggs, and an annual sales revenue of 130 million yuan. By adopting high-density stacked cage technology and integrating intelligent feeding, automatic egg collection, mechanical manure removal, and precision climate control systems, the project achieved fully automated and digital management of the entire farming process, significantly improving production efficiency and product quality, and creating significant economic benefits for the customer.
